Abstract: A system for deploying a valve prosthesis having a deployment device configured to deploy a valve prosthesis. The deployment device including a catheter body, a tension cable, a capsule, a handle, and a deployment assist. The catheter body having a proximal end and a distal end, the body includes a lumen extending a length of the catheter body. The tension cable being positioned within the catheter body. The capsule having a delivery configuration and a deployed configuration, the capsule being positioned at the distal end of the catheter body and coupled to the first end of the tension cable, wherein the tension cable inhibits the capsule from transitioning between the delivery configuration and the deployed configuration. The handle is positioned at the proximal end of the catheter body. The deployment assist is positioned at the handle and places a force to help transition the delivery configuration to the deployed configuration.

Abstract: A delivery system for prosthetic heart valves are provided. The delivery system includes a flexible shaft, a distal sheath capsule configured to contain the prosthetic heart valve, an inner steerable catheter including an inner distal flex component, and an outer steerable catheter including an outer distal flex component. The inner distal flex component includes a first cut pattern and a second cut pattern distal to the first cut pattern. The outer distal flex component includes a third cut pattern. The inner steerable catheter is rotatable at least 90 degrees relative to the outer steerable catheter when the third cut pattern of the outer distal flex component is disposed over at least a portion of the first cut pattern of the inner distal flex component and each of the inner steerable catheter and the outer steerable catheter is in the flexed configuration.
